Abstract

The electroluminescence in the range of 3–4.5 μm and 6–10 μm from a Sb-based type II interband quantum cascade structure is reported. We measured the light emission from the top surface of the LED device with different grating structures. We used different etch depths for the grating formation. The light–current–voltage (LIV) characteristics measured at both room and cryogenic temperatures show that the device with 45° angle grating and 1.0 μm deep etch onto the GaSb surface has the highest emission power.
